Pro-Pay
The Boutique Specialist for Cross-Border Belgium
Pro-Pay occupies a distinctive niche in the Belgian payroll landscape: a mid-sized, independent social secretariat and payroll bureau that competes on advisory depth rather than scale. Where the country's largest providers serve tens of thousands of employers through standardised service catalogues, Pro-Pay positions itself around named payroll consultants, direct telephone access and a willingness to handle the awkward cases that automated engines struggle with. That includes expatriate and impatriate structures, special tax regimes for inbound researchers and executives, split payrolls across Belgium and neighbouring jurisdictions, and employers running a handful of Belgian staff without a local HR function.
The firm's core competence is the practical application of Belgian labour and social security law. Belgium's payroll environment is among the most technically demanding in Europe: sector-level collective bargaining agreements set pay scales, indexation mechanics and premiums for more than two hundred joint committees; the bedrijfsvoorheffing withholding scales are recalculated regularly; and employers must manage holiday pay, thirteenth month, meal and eco vouchers, company car CO2 contributions, and Dimona and DmfA filings to the NSSO. Pro-Pay's consultants work these rules daily and typically advise on joint committee classification at onboarding, which is where many foreign employers make costly errors.
The target market is clear: small and mid-sized Belgian companies, professional practices, non-profits, and international groups with modest Belgian headcount that want a responsive partner rather than a ticketing system. Reporting and self-service tooling are competent but less elaborate than tier-one platforms, so organisations wanting deep global HCM integration should scope carefully. For employers whose priority is accurate Belgian compliance and a human being who knows their file, Pro-Pay is a credible and often underrated choice.
